Annette W. Parmelee to Henry C. Tinkham
Image nop
    • Date Created: 1919-12-10
    • Description: Parmelee asks Dr. Tinkham at the University of Vermont if women are given equal advantages with men at the College of Medicine, and why, if it is true that as of 1818 women were granted admission to the Vermont Medical Society, that women are unaware of this and seek their medical education out of state.

          George Edward Child to Lillian Herrick Olzendam
          Image nop
            • Date Created: 1919-10-06
            • Description: Response of a legislator from Weybridge, Addison County, who voted for the suffrage bill in the last session and would do so again but would rather not sign a petition to the Governor.

            Frederick Jackson Tewksbury to Lillian Herrick Olzendam
            Image nop
              • Date Created: 1919-10-20
              • Description: Representative Tewksbury of Ryegate responds that he will vote for ratification if a special session is held but asks to be excused from signing the petition. [Response is written on bottom of original request from Olzendam]

              Frank G. Howland to Lillian Herrick Olzendam
              Image nop
                • Date Created: 1919-10-20
                • Description: Washington County Senator Howland says that Representative Hopkins of Burlington is in favor of a special session and ratification but does not want to appear as a member of the committee to approach the Governor, and asks Olzendam what she had in mind for payment of legislators if the session is held without expense to the State.

                Lillian H. Olzendam to Ernest E. Moore
                Image nop
                  • Date Created: 1919-12-22
                  • Description: Olzendam asks Ernest Moore of Ludlow, as a supporter of suffrage, to sign a petition to the Governor to call a special legislative session for ratification and to pass the petition onto other well-known men in his social and professional groups.
